The trait that was found in von Meyer's discovery is possession of feathers

<h3>What was von Meyer's 1861 discovery?</h3>

In 1861, the German Palenteologist von

Meyer discovered a fossil known as Archaeopteryx.

The Archaeopteryx possessed belongs to the time period of the dinosaurs.

The special feature of feathers possessed by Archaeopteryx served as evidence for the evolution of birds from dinosaurs.

Therefore, the trait that was found in von Meyer's discovery is possession of feathers.

As blood enters the artery, the walls of these vessels expand and contract, which can be felt as the pulse where the arteries run close to the body surface.

It is common to detect the pulse with a few fingers placed on the radial artery on the wrist, or the carotid artery in the neck.

Because the walls of the arteries pulse whenever the left ventricle contracts, the pulse rate generally indicates the cardiac function, which is normally between 50 and 85 in a healthy adult.

Pulse is usually defined as the rhythmic dilation of the arteries due to flow of the blood caused by heart contractions. The measurement of the pulse rate can be used for the diagnosis of  serious disease such as cardiac disease.
